Colin Pitchfork, the first murderer in history to be convicted using DNA evidence, has been recommended for release by the Parole Board.
Pitchfork, who had a string of sex offences going back to his teenage years, raped and killed two schoolgirls in the 1980’s. He almost escaped justice because he persuaded one of his workmates to masquerade as him and take the DNA test on his behalf. Thankfully the deception was eventually uncovered and Pitchfork was tried and sentenced to life imprisonment.
